Underground storage reservoirs for water are called groundwater. Groundwater is water located in small spaces, called pore space, between mineral grains and fractures in subsurface earth materials (rock or sediment). It is the largest reservoir of usable fresh water and is particularly important in arid climates where surface water may be scarce.
